Abstract

The problem of the shape of the contour which bounds a thin layer made of an ideally plastic material is investigated. The layer is compressed by parallel planes which approach one another along a common normal (a spreading problem). New formulations of the problems are presented together with the traditional formulation. In all cases, they reduce to a Cauchy problem for non-linear evolutionary equations and the study is carried out in the class of self-similar solutions. Using the method proposed in this paper, new solutions are obtained in both the traditional and new formulations.
